The conjunction of a clitic and a PP, such as the one illustrated in (1), is treated as a case of conjunction of unlike categories and not as a case of ellipsis. By default, the category enclosing the entire conjunction structure is that of the first conjunct, which in this case corresponds to an NP. To deal with this structure and clitic doubling in a similar way, CONJP is labelled with the dash tag -PRN.(1) Adoro-te e à Maria. ( (IP-MAT (IP-MAT (NP-SBJ *pro*) |
